7/10

Yes the story is laid back

The story starts out like so many. A woman has a really bad day and loses her high paid job and her boyfriend is in bed with someone else when she goes to see him. So her world is shaken and she retreats. For most of the rest of the movie, the tension is that she is leaving the city permanently. Then she meets a guy by accident. And he is hiding something, maybe nothing big. For much of the movie, that's the story. The relationship is hook in the movie.

Later in the movie, there are a couple of bumps, the biggest one being something seen that is misunderstood. The bumps occur with a good bit of time left and one of them is kind of stupid on one person's part and the other is stupid on the other person's part. This dinged my enjoyment, even if you know everything's going to get worked out. In a very predictable way.

I thought the frequent meetings with the BFF for advice was a little overplayed.

Maybe some of the appeal for me was Kristi Murdock, whom I have only seen one other time. She has a beautiful smile.

If you are looking for a complex storyline, this isn't it. Anything but. But, if like me, you like developing love stories with good dialogue especially between the two leads, then maybe give it a chance.

Simple and slow story, with marginal actors, just barely entertaining.

My wife and I were looking for something to watch after dinner and found this one streaming on Amazon Prime. It is a very simple story involving coffee baristas and mistaken encounters. Not significantly different from dozens of similar movies churned out each season.

The biggest issue both of us had is the actors are NOT very good, they deliver their lines but never seem believable. Kristi Murdock plays Jane and Jason Cook plays David. He has a coffee shop business and she has consulting experience. At first she is going to take the job a competitor offered, until she found out its business tactics were a bit shady.

So it plays out like countless other, similar clean rom-com movies, it just isn't that good. I suppose fans of either or both actors would enjoy it more. On a 1 to 10 rating scale the "middle" rating is 5.5, so this one is more like a 4.
